Abstract: The present disclosure provides a method and device for representing a quasi co-location (QCL) parameter configuration, a transmitting apparatus and a receiving apparatus. The method include: acquiring a second QCL characteristic parameter set including part or all of characteristic parameters in a first QCL characteristic parameter set; and indicating configuration information of the second QCL characteristic parameter set to a receiving terminal by signaling. The present disclosure solves the problem in the existing art that QCL information between different reference signals or different antenna ports cannot be flexibly configured.

Abstract: Disclosed are a method, an apparatus, and a system for performing channel access. In detail, provided are a method including: receiving uplink scheduling information; and when the user equipment has stopped an uplink transmission during the uplink transmission being performed according to the uplink scheduling information, to resume the uplink transmission, performing a second type channel access when a channel sensed by the user equipment is continuously idle after the uplink transmission has been stopped, and performing a first type channel access when the channel sensed by the user equipment is not continuously idle after the uplink transmission has been stopped, wherein the first type channel access comprises performing a random backoff after a channel sensing, and the second type channel access only comprises performing a channel sensing and an apparatus and a system therefor.

Abstract: The present disclosure discloses a method and a device in a User and a base station used for channel coding. A first node determines a first bit block; performs channel coding; and transmits a first radio signal. Bits in the first bit block are used to generate bits in a second bit block. The bits in the first bit block and in the second bit block are used for an input to the channel coding, an output after the channel coding is used to generate the first radio signal. Channel coding is based on a polar code. A sub-channel occupied by a target first type bit is related to the number of bits in the second bit block related to the target first type bit. The target first type bit belongs to the first bit block. The disclosure can improve decoding performance of polar codes and reduce complexity of decoding.

Abstract: A system and method for real-time in-situ calibration of an Active Electronically Scanned Array (AESA) utilizes an S-parameter matrix-based EM transfer function between an end fire, unobtrusive, near field probe radiating element to minimize AESA look angle blockage. A sniffer probe is integrated in the AESA aperture of mechanical mounting frame or embedded with the AESA aperture structure. Hadamard orthogonal coding is utilized to simultaneously energize AESA elements.

Abstract: A method of transmitting a synchronization signal block, which is transmitted by a base station in a wireless communication system, is disclosed in the present invention. The method includes the steps of mapping a synchronization signal block including a PSS (primary synchronization signal), an SSS (secondary synchronization signal), and a PBCH (physical broadcasting channel) to a plurality of symbols, and transmitting the synchronization signal block mapped to a plurality of the symbols to a user equipment. In this case, in a symbol mapped the PSS, in a symbol mapped the SSS, and in a symbol mapped the PBCH, centers of subcarriers to which the PSS, the SSS, and the PBCH are mapped are the same and the number of subcarriers to which the PBCH is mapped is greater than the number of subcarriers to which the PSS and the SSS are mapped.
